I had been meaning to try Tico's for months because it came highly recommended, but my experience was largely disappointing. I’ll start with the positives: the staff is friendly and attentive. Our waitress, Lo, was excellent and promptly took our orders.
Unfortunately, the food was overpriced and underwhelming. The garlic bread was overly salty, and the asparagus was tough and stringy. However, the dealbreaker was the large filet. I noticed a peculiar odor when it arrived, but I gave it the benefit of the doubt. Immediately after cutting into it and taking a bite, it tasted completely spoiled, and I had to spit it out.
The manager did remove the steak from my bill, which I appreciated, but I am baffled by the lack of quality control that allowed spoiled meat to leave the kitchen. Even my friend, whose steak wasn't rancid, felt the flavors were mediocre at best. For these prices, the safety, seasoning, and presentation should be much better. I cannot recommend this place—go to Char instead.

My wife and I recently visited Tico’s for a special date night. This was our second time dining there — our first visit was with a larger group, so we didn’t really get a fair feel for the restaurant.
This time, we were pleasantly surprised. The food and service were both very good. We each ordered a filet, cooked perfectly to our preferred temperatures and lightly seasoned, but flavorful. The sides were rich and well presented, adding nicely to the meal.
Tico’s has a relaxed, inviting atmosphere that works well for either a date night or dinner with another couple. The décor, especially the interesting wall photos, adds to the charm.
While I felt the prices were slightly on the high side for what we received, overall, Tico’s is a solid choice for a quality meal and good company.
